| Milforum Moderator ![]() | The ASVAB test is broken down as follows (number of questions): General Science: 25 Arithmetic Reasoning: 30 Word Knowledge: 25 Paragraph Comprehension: 15 Auto and Shop Info: 25 Math Knowledge: 35 Mechanical Comprehension: 25 Electronics Information: 20 Total number of items: 200 Test Time: 134 minutes Administrative Time: 46 minutes Total Test Time: 180 minutes ***The Department of Defense doesn't give you anything extra if you score a 82 instead of a 99. If you score 50 or above you qualify for all of the benefits if they are available.
